WebMar 10, 2024 · What is a job offer? A job offer is the agreement that an employer extends to a candidate, intending to hire them. Job offers may be formal or informal and given orally and/or in writing. Candidates may choose to accept or reject a job offer as the hiring manager gives it or negotiate additional terms. WebFeb 28, 2024 · Understanding Employment at Will First things first: chances are that the employer is legally allowed to withdraw your job offer. In all states except Montana, individuals are employed at will by legal statute. It means employers can discharge workers any time without any reason or explanation. However, the clearest way to know a contract is in … WebMay 19, 2024 · Employers often mistakenly think that they can simply withdraw an offer of employment if a candidate has not started working yet. This is not always the case. The timing, the reasons and the agreement made with the candidate, can all have an impact on the level of risk an employer is taking in withdrawing an offer.

WebMay 7, 2024 · Generally, this means that when an employer makes an offer of at-will employment, the employer is free to rescind that job offer, for any reason or no reason … It is possible to withdraw a verbal job offer prior to acceptance of that offer. However, the fact that the offer of employment has not been made in writing does not prevent the creation of an employment contract where the offer has been clearly accepted and any conditions satisfied.
